  2. ECommerce Changed the Internet But Things Began to Consolidate It didn’t take much time before users were exploited, becoming not only the consumer, but the product itself. Narrative Shaping With the majority of the world’s thoughts and ideas passing through their servers, these big platforms realized they could remove communications unfavorable to their interests, and generally guide the world’s conversations. But money changed everything. Not long after the first online credit card transaction before the sharks started circling. For many years, the money pouring in from big business was a good thing; the internet quickly evolved from a patchwork of websites running on a slow and unreliable network, to a powerful online marketplace. From buying music online to shopping on the couch with products delivered to the front door, it was a win-win for both the vendor and consumer.

  3. The decentralized web unwinds the control structures that threaten to destroy the internet as the public forum it was meant to be. The difference between the web as we know it today and a future decentralized web is where data is stored and who controls it. As it stands now, the majority of the data on the internet is held on a handful of servers owned by private companies.
